Work description

The National Army Museum wishes to appoint a suitably qualified and experienced contractor to construct the following gallery exhibition space:

The project is to reconfigure the current Army Gallery which is a currently a permanent gallery at the National Army Museum. The new gallery will tell the story of how our Army has been deployed around the world to protect the interests of our realm, from the East India Company's origins to the present day. It will become a permanent gallery entitled 'Global Role'. Whilst many elements of the existing gallery are to be utilised in the new gallery, there is a requirement for some new construction work, including re-building two walls, the removal of some light boxes and the manufacture and installation of new wall panels, alongside plinths for cases and making good of existing areas before painting. The Museum is purchasing four new display cases, manufactured by an external company, that the builder will need to interface with and provide framing/support work for. A site visit is essential to understand the full scope of the project.
